Notice Description

Wakefield Council's Public Health Commissioning for Prevention Team is preparing to develop the service specification for the contract for a substance misuse service which will commence on 1 April 2020 ('Substance' refers to all illicit drugs, alcohol, new psychoactive substances (legal highs), image and performance enhancing drugs (IPED's) and prescribed and over the counter medications). As part of this preparation, commissioners are keen to engage with a number of potential providers in addition to the Councils incumbent service providers of substance misuse services in order to understand market capability which will assist commissioners to develop the service specification. Currently, the Council is proposing to commission an all-age recovery focussed substance misuse service. It is envisaged the service will encompass all aspects of substance misuse interventions ranging from prevention, early intervention and harm reduction; brief interventions; targeted and specialist interventions; structured psychosocial interventions; specialist prescribing; needle exchange; access to residential detoxification and rehabilitation; after care; recovery; and information, advice, guidance and support to any family member or extended family member regardless of their age whose experiencing substance misuse issues. The Council intends to meet with up to 6 potential service providers in addition to the Councils incumbent service providers of substance misuse services to discuss the development of the districts' future substance misuse provision. These meetings will be allocated on a first come, first serve basis to the 6 potential service providers who respond to this advertisement. Face-to-face meetings will be scheduled for 45 minutes per provider and will be held on 28 September 2018 and 01 October 2018. This engagement is aimed at organisations that have experience of delivering substance misuse services.
